MENA's Metallurgical Metamorphosis: Pellet Paucity Portends

The MENA region excluding Iran will require an additional 30-40 million metric tons of direct reduction pellets as direct reduced iron capacity expands from 33 million to 55 million metric tons over the next 2-3 years. This creates anticipated supply shortages until 2030 despite expansion efforts by global suppliers like Brazilian mining company Samarco, which plans to reach 26 million metric tons of pellet production by 2028. Pellet producers face challenges including depleting high-quality iron ore resources, logistics obstacles, licensing complexities, & water supply constraints that impede capacity expansion despite favorable market conditions.
